Transaction

68a3d26a64d8ca23faef0cce860f7fd46de37c9e7a561fb6af14598cd2b8a8b3
112,395 confirmations
Timestamp
1704981416
Block825,311
Fee23,265 sats
Fee rate165 sats/vB
view on mempool.space

Inputs & Outputs